    Flow cytometric and karyological investigations were performed on closely related taxa Elytrigia repens and E. intermedia (Poaceae: Triticeae) from the Czech Republic. DNA-hexaploids clearly prevailed among 238 examined plants and amounted to 96.2% of all samples. 2C-values ± SD for hexaploid Elytrigia repens and E. intermedia were estimated to 23.27 ± 0.20 pg and 27.04 ± 0.24 pg, respectively. Genome size thus allowed reliable separation of both species (difference ca 16%) as well as the discrimination of hybrid individuals. Natural hybridisation in E. repens – intermedia alliance seems to be quite a common phenomenon as indicated from a large proportion (one sixth) of hexaploid samples with intermediate 2C-values. Previously, the crosses were most probably neglected or misidentified due to their weak morphological differentiation. New nonaploid cytotypes (2n=9x=63) were revealed for both species as well as for the hybrids (determined on the basis of morphological characters), representing the first records from the field. Fusion of unreduced and reduced gametes of the hexaploids is the most plausible mode of nonaploid origin.
